Longs P
Excellent activities staff! They are professional, fun, and compassionate. They provide social and one on one activities that are more quality than I ever saw at any nursing facility I ever worked at. Truly high class!
I can't say enough about the staff and environment at Rockynol! From the secretaries to the chaplain, to the activities staff to those in management, from the aides to the food service staff, everyone here that I knew really showed that they cared the elderly and their families.
I highly recommend Rockynol for anyone who wants a rewarding job or for anyone looking for a high quality of life for their loved one to reside in.

Diane Wolski
Dad passed in 2017. He loved living at Rockynol and had been reluctant to leave hos condo in Broadview Heights. Moved to Rockynol reluctantly but almost immediately wished he would have moved sooner. It was heartwarming. His health failed that year and he said he had hoped he could have enjoyed Rockynol longer.
Mom, talked often of how being at Rockynol after Dads passing was such a gift. She loved the people, outings, bookclub, bible group and everything that was offered! When her health failed in the Spring of 2021, the Independent and Assisted living staff went above and beyond moving her from Independent living with our family to assisted living. Assisting with getting her into my car for multiple weekly Drs appointments and treatments. Making sure all needs were met
